Dr Saad Al-Khalaf
Dr Saad al-Khalaf General psychiatrist consultant with years of experience, is located in Guildford. He also covers a portion of Hampshire and London. He specialises in the treatment of enduring mental illness and older adult psychiatry. He is particularly interested in organic psychotherapy depression, anxiety and apathy (particularly treatment-resistant depression) and memory impairment, including dementia. He also has a strong interest in assessment of mental capacity.
He was ordained as a medical doctor in 1971. He then underwent general medicine training before undertaking specialist psychiatry rotations at St Charles, St George and the Maudsley hospitals in London. He is a Fellow of the Royal College of Psychiatrists and has been working as a private psychiatrist in the area since 2005.
He currently works at the Nuffield Health Guildford Hospital and the Priory Hospital in Woking. He has a non-remunerated position and is not a shareholder in any financial or share interests in equipment used at this hospital or another Nuffield Health hospital.
